Add a command to change message format while running.
[apps/agl-service-can-low-level.git] / gen / cpp / openxc.pb
index d4bd0a8..dfad822 100644 (file)
@@ -1,42 +1,79 @@
 
-«      
-\fopenxc.proto\12\ 6openxc"\85\ 2
+\9c\12
+\fopenxc.proto\12\ 6openxc"\94\ 3
 \ eVehicleMessage\12)
 \ 4type\18\ 1 \ 1(\ e2\e.openxc.VehicleMessage.Type\12'
 \vraw_message\18\ 2 \ 1(\v2\12.openxc.RawMessage\125
 \12translated_message\18\ 3 \ 1(\v2\19.openxc.TranslatedMessage\127
-\13diagnostic_response\18\ 4 \ 1(\v2\1a.openxc.DiagnosticResponse"/
+\13diagnostic_response\18\ 4 \ 1(\v2\1a.openxc.DiagnosticResponse\12/
+\ fcontrol_command\18\ 5 \ 1(\v2\16.openxc.ControlCommand\121
+\10command_response\18\ 6 \ 1(\v2\17.openxc.CommandResponse"Z
 \ 4Type\12\a
 \ 3RAW\10\ 1\12\ e
 
 TRANSLATED\10\ 2\12\ e
 
-DIAGNOSTIC\10\ 3";
+DIAGNOSTIC\10\ 3\12\13
+\ fCONTROL_COMMAND\10\ 4\12\14
+\10COMMAND_RESPONSE\10\ 5";
 
 RawMessage\12\v
 \ 3bus\18\ 1 \ 1(\ 5\12\12
 
 message_id\18\ 2 \ 1(\r\12\f
-\ 4data\18\ 3 \ 1(\f"¦\ 1
+\ 4data\18\ 3 \ 1(\f"È\ 3
 \ eControlCommand\12)
-\ 4type\18\ 1 \ 1(\ e2\e.openxc.ControlCommand.Type\125
-\12diagnostic_request\18\ 2 \ 1(\v2\19.openxc.DiagnosticRequest"2
+\ 4type\18\ 1 \ 1(\ e2\e.openxc.ControlCommand.Type\12<
+\12diagnostic_request\18\ 2 \ 1(\v2 .openxc.DiagnosticControlCommand\12G
+\18passthrough_mode_request\18\ 3 \ 1(\v2%.openxc.PassthroughModeControlCommand\12O
+ acceptance_filter_bypass_command\18\ 4 \ 1(\v2%.openxc.AcceptanceFilterBypassCommand\12<
+\16message_format_command\18\ 5 \ 1(\v2\1c.openxc.MessageFormatCommand"u
 \ 4Type\12\v
 \aVERSION\10\ 1\12\r
        DEVICE_ID\10\ 2\12\ e
 
-DIAGNOSTIC\10\ 3\ 1
+DIAGNOSTIC\10\ 3\12\ f
+\vPASSTHROUGH\10\ 4\12\1c
+\18ACCEPTANCE_FILTER_BYPASS\10\ 5\12\12
+\ eMESSAGE_FORMAT\10\ 6"\9e\ 1
+\18DiagnosticControlCommand\12*
+\arequest\18\ 1 \ 1(\v2\19.openxc.DiagnosticRequest\127
+\ 6action\18\ 2 \ 1(\ e2'.openxc.DiagnosticControlCommand.Action"\1d
+\ 6Action\12\a
+\ 3ADD\10\ 1\12
+
+\ 6CANCEL\10\ 2"=
+\1dPassthroughModeControlCommand\12\v
+\ 3bus\18\ 1 \ 1(\ 5\12\ f
+\aenabled\18\ 2 \ 1(\b"<
+\1dAcceptanceFilterBypassCommand\12\v
+\ 3bus\18\ 1 \ 1(\ 5\12\ e
+\ 6bypass\18\ 2 \ 1(\b"\86\ 1
+\14MessageFormatCommand\12\v
+\ 3bus\18\ 1 \ 1(\ 5\12:
+\ 6format\18\ 2 \ 1(\ e2*.openxc.MessageFormatCommand.MessageFormat"%
+\rMessageFormat\12\b
+\ 4JSON\10\ 1\12
+
+\ 6BINARY\10\ 2"]
+\ fCommandResponse\12)
+\ 4type\18\ 1 \ 1(\ e2\e.openxc.ControlCommand.Type\12\ f
+\amessage\18\ 2 \ 1(  \12\ e
+\ 6status\18\ 3 \ 1(\b\ 1
 \11DiagnosticRequest\12\v
 \ 3bus\18\ 1 \ 1(\ 5\12\12
 
 message_id\18\ 2 \ 1(\r\12\f
 \ 4mode\18\ 3 \ 1(\r\12\v
 \ 3pid\18\ 4 \ 1(\r\12\ f
-\apayload\18\ 5 \ 1(\f\12\15
-\rparse_payload\18\ 6 \ 1(\b\12\ e
-\ 6factor\18\a \ 1(\ 1\12\ e
-\ 6offset\18\b \ 1(\ 1\12\11
-       frequency\18       \ 1(\ 1\ 1
+\apayload\18\ 5 \ 1(\f\12\1a
+\12multiple_responses\18\ 6 \ 1(\b\12\11
+       frequency\18\a \ 1(\ 1\12\f
+\ 4name\18\b \ 1(     \12;
+\fdecoded_type\18  \ 1(\ e2%.openxc.DiagnosticRequest.DecodedType"!
+\vDecodedType\12\b
+\ 4NONE\10\ 1\12\b
+\ 4OBD2\10\ 2\ 1
 \12DiagnosticResponse\12\v
 \ 3bus\18\ 1 \ 1(\ 5\12\12
 
@@ -46,16 +83,22 @@ message_id\18\ 2 \ 1(\r\12
 \asuccess\18\ 5 \ 1(\b\12\1e
 \16negative_response_code\18\ 6 \ 1(\r\12\ f
 \apayload\18\a \ 1(\f\12\r
-\ 5value\18\b \ 1(\ 1\ 2
+\ 5value\18\b \ 1(\ 1\ 1
+\fDynamicField\12'
+\ 4type\18\ 1 \ 1(\ e2\19.openxc.DynamicField.Type\12\14
+\fstring_value\18\ 2 \ 1(     \12\15
+\rnumeric_value\18\ 3 \ 1(\ 1\12\15
+\rboolean_value\18\ 4 \ 1(\b"%
+\ 4Type\12
+
+\ 6STRING\10\ 1\12\a
+\ 3NUM\10\ 2\12\b
+\ 4BOOL\10\ 3\ 1
 \11TranslatedMessage\12,
 \ 4type\18\ 1 \ 1(\ e2\1e.openxc.TranslatedMessage.Type\12\f
-\ 4name\18\ 2 \ 1(     \12\14
-\fstring_value\18\ 3 \ 1(     \12\15
-\rnumeric_value\18\ 4 \ 1(\ 1\12\15
-\rboolean_value\18\ 5 \ 1(\b\12\14
-\fstring_event\18\ 6 \ 1(     \12\15
-\rnumeric_event\18\a \ 1(\ 1\12\15
-\rboolean_event\18\b \ 1(\b"\
+\ 4name\18\ 2 \ 1(     \12#
+\ 5value\18\ 3 \ 1(\v2\14.openxc.DynamicField\12#
+\ 5event\18\ 4 \ 1(\v2\14.openxc.DynamicField"\
 \ 4Type\12
 
 \ 6STRING\10\ 1\12\a